    ok, people with the HOT GPU issues, this is what i found with these drivers. I am using a 7950 idk if this persist with other models but here it is.

    I managed to detect a bug that if you fiddle with the crimson settings and overdrive tab the automatic fan profiles sets itself to 50% manual ON REBOOT.

    This means it wont change even if it gets really hot!

    Be very careful. This can be reproduced with my video card and settings.

    Basically my Workaround is like this:

    1.- Disabled Crimsom from Startup
    2.- Used AB to maintain the Automatic Fan Enabled
    3.- Used RadeonMod for Shader Cache enable to global settings (and other tweaks)
    4.- Used Radeon Pro for Game Profiling and mainting high clocks on any given game with its ''ALLWAYS USE HIGHEST PERFORMANCE CLOCKS WHILE GAMING'' setting to on (to avoid clock flunctuation)

    yah, i wanted just to use the first party software, but i guess we need more time on AMD part to solder the drivers.

    Sadly this is how i managed to get this driver going, the good news is that its performance is the best ive got in a long time.
